Variety in Flavor
Flavor is another area where electronic cigarettes have seen remarkable advancements. Manufacturers are now investing in diversification, offering a multitude of flavors that range from classic tobacco to exotic fruit blends. This customization provides users with a tailored smoking experience, which is becoming increasingly integral to the e-cigarette market.
Trends such as nicotine salt formulations offer smoother puffs with a higher nicotine content, appealing to those who seek an intense experience without the harshness of freebase nicotine. This innovation has widened the scope for many beginners and seasoned vapers, making the transition from traditional smoking more seamless.
